Output 952a60f06b42338fc7c954629df25ee23c32981c14ec95cae48757395ce9beff:1

value
188322312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2beb894430924b240755dfa9cf0dd5fccd94447 OP_EQUAL
address
3PpXvVfKC9b9wWdr45V8hELjQpzZjPu2x6
transaction
952a60f06b42338fc7c954629df25ee23c32981c14ec95cae48757395ce9beff
spent
true